Abstract
The invention concerns a procedure for the weighing of a load. In this procedure a load support having supporters (23), e.g. a vehicle or container, is provided with transducers (1a, 1b, 2) whose output signals are used to determine the weight of the load (K). According to the invention, the transducers are mounted on the rigid frame (4) of the load support near the fixing points (6; 6a, 6b, 6c, 6d) of the supporters (23; 27) and used to measure the deformations and/or stresses caused by the load, the weight of the load being determined on the basis of these.

2. An apparatus used for weighing a load in a vehicle such as a truck, a trailer or the like, the apparatus comprising:
-
at least one strain gauge being attached to a rigid frame, such as a frame girder, of the vehicle, the strain gauge being arranged to measure deformation and stress produced in the rigid frame by the load; processing means, connected to the strain gauge, for processing a signal obtained from the strain gauge to indicate a weight of the load; the strain gauge being attached to the rigid frame, such as the frame girder in the vicinity of a supporting point of an axle assembly in the frame girder; and a second strain gauge being attached to the rigid frame in the vicinity of the supporting point, so that at least two strain gauges are placed in the vicinity of each supporting point. - View Dependent Claims (3, 4, 5)
